It is crucial to clean your coffee maker regularly, whether you use the coffee maker with a timer or another type. It will not only increase the quality of your coffee but will also stop the accumulation of icky residue. Also, keeping the coffee machine clean and sanitary can send a positive signal to your family members or guests.

To begin cleaning your coffee maker, take out the filter and the brew basket. Rinse the filter and brew basket with warm water to remove any coffee grounds or residue. Over time the carafe and warming plate can also collect coffee staining. To clean them, wash them with mild dish soap and warm water. Rinse thoroughly to ensure that there aren't any soap residues.

You can also use vinegar for sanitising your coffee maker, and to dissolve any hard water deposits. Mix equal parts of water and distilled vinegar to create a solution that is suitable for the machine. Once the solution is prepared pour it into your coffee maker and turn it on. Turn it off half way through the cycle and let it soak for an hour. Then, wash the machine and repeat the process if necessary.

Also, make sure you remove any water that remains in the reservoir and replace it with new clean water. This will ensure that the machine is ready for your next cup. You should also make sure to clean the water tank on a regular basis since it could become an ideal place for the growth of bacteria.

A lot of filter coffee machines have an integrated grinder that helps you prepare the beans prior to making coffee. This can enhance the aroma and flavor of your coffee, and also reduce the amount of ground coffee you need. But, be careful when choosing a grinder, because the grind's coarseness can affect the taste of your dripping coffee machine. A medium grind is suggested for filter coffee.

Choosing the right brew time is vital when using filter coffee because it affects the extraction of the rich flavors and prevents bitterness. The ideal brewing time is between four and six minutes. Be attentive to the temperature of the water and pressure, since they can affect the extraction process.
